Christian Eriksen only has a little chance of starting in Inter’s Serie A season finale away to Atalanta tomorrow according to a report from Italian broadcaster Sky Sport Italia, which was aired a short time ago.

As things stand, Inter manager Antonio Conte is currently thinking about deploying the trio of Roberto Gagliardini, Marcelo Brozovic and Nicolo Barella in the heart of the midfield.

The Danish national team player therefore looks set to start on the bench for the second consecutive game and third time in Inter’s last six matches.

Ashley Young and Antonio Candreva will both start at left wing-back and right wing-back respectively whilst the attacking tandem of Romelu Lukaku and Lautaro Martinez will be back together with Lautaro to replace Alexis Sanchez in the starting XI.

Sky Sport Italia state that former Italian national team boss Conte will make a single change to the defence that started against Napoli. Alessandro Bastoni and Stefan de Vrij will retain their places whilst Milan Skriniar will replace Danilo D’Ambrosio.
